HB 5360 Texas House · 89th Legislature (2025)

Relating to the duty of the attorney general to prosecute human trafficking offenses.

The bill was filed on March 14, 2025, read for the first time on April 7, 2025, referred to State Affairs, and withdrawn from the schedule on April 30, 2025.
